It seems you are suffering from degenerative 
disc disease & it occurs due to repetitive overload or stress to the disc & it increases the risk of disc herniation & 
spinal canal stenosis.
The main treatment of such pain is 
bed rest along with pain killers and muscle relaxants. Muscle relaxants can help with your symptoms if used in appropriate dosage in combination with a potent 
analgesic.
You can get the appropriate drugs prescribed from your Orthopedician after examination.
Meanwhile you can follow these measures:
- If the pain is severe, you need bed rest till the pain resolves. 
- Get some analgesics prescribed and apply analgesic spray or 
ointments.
- While resting, keep a pillow under your knees if it doesn't bother you.
- Avoid lifting heavy objects.
- Back strengthening exercises and stretching exercises daily as advised by a Physiotherapist.
- Avoid exercises in times of pain. 
- Improvise your posture while sitting
